New Year, New Things…

Hi all, Doc Reid here. This spring offers a truckload of ministry for the guys who travel with me in the band Finding Madison, from Florida to Virginia, from Alabama to Georgia, and many places in between.

The new year brings some changes.  Rhett, who led worship for the band throughout the fall of 07, has made the wise decision to focus on his young family and school. That means he won’t be able to travel with us as he did. While we miss Rhett, this is the right decision. I know many times I have said no to various opportunities for the sake of my family.  I have never regretted that.

Over the years I have been so blessed to travel with many to serve with me in ministry.  Several years back a group of SEBTS students called Joy Made Full journeyed with me, culminating in a wonderful trip for some of us to South Africa.  The past several years as Josh was in high school One Way Up became a vital part of my ministry. As high school shifted to college it was time to move on, and part of that included me firing myself as bass player :-) .  The band Finding Madison now refers to the group who travels with me. The core of the band continues to be Josh, Josh Hicks, and Kyle Webb. I am also happy that some other folks with whom I have shared some great days of ministry will at times be traveling with me as well.  More about them on the “About the Band” page, but right now this includes the following:

Chad Lister, who was in the band One Way Up all through High School

Jessica Ray, who has traveled with me off and on for a few years now and is a great delight

Jeff Capps, a Southeastern College grad who is now married and lives in Dallas, Texas. I am thrilled to be serving the Most High God in ministry with all these folks.  And there will be more no doubt, as SECWF student Tyler Mount has also been a part of us and no doubt will join us in the future.

God is good all the time. Okay, that is a cliche. But it is also true. So thanks for the prayers, the emails, all the love we share with so many we meet. Blessings to all!
